propafenone polyethylene glycol 3350 with electrolytes
Applies to: propafenone and PEG-3350 with Electolytes (polyethylene glycol 3350 with electrolytes)
MONITOR: The use of bowel cleansing preparations may increase the risk of ventricular arrhythmia, particularly torsade de pointes, in patients treated with drugs that prolong the QT interval. Severe and potentially fatal cases of electrolyte disorders and arrhythmias have been reported in elderly patients using bowel cleansing products. Electrolyte disturbances including hypokalemia and hypomagnesemia are known risk factors for torsade de pointes associated with QT interval prolongation.
MANAGEMENT: Caution is advised when bowel cleansing preparations are prescribed in patients treated with drugs that prolong the QT interval. Monitoring of baseline and posttreatment serum electrolyte levels is recommended, particularly in the elderly. Patients should be instructed to drink plenty of clear liquids before, during, and after the bowel preparation process. Consideration should be given to consumption of 36 to 48 fluid ounces of a carbohydrate-electrolyte solution in the six hours before the first dose. Patients should be advised to seek prompt medical attention if they experience symptoms that could indicate the occurrence of torsade de pointes such as dizziness, lightheadedness, fainting, palpitation, irregular heart rhythm, shortness of breath, or syncope.

propafenone food
Applies to: propafenone
GENERALLY AVOID: Grapefruit juice may increase the plasma concentrations of propafenone. The proposed mechanism is inhibition of CYP450 3A4-mediated first-pass metabolism in the gut wall by certain compounds present in grapefruit. Inhibition of hepatic CYP450 3A4 may also contribute. In over 90% of patients, propafenone is rapidly and extensively converted to 2 active metabolites: 5-hydroxypropafenone via CYP450 2D6 and N-depropylpropafenone (norpropafenone) via CYP450 3A4 and 1A2. In less than 10% of patients (approximately 6% of Caucasians in the U.S. population), however, metabolism of propafenone is slower because the 5-hydroxy metabolite is not formed, or minimally formed, due to a genetic deficiency in CYP450 2D6. In these poor metabolizers of CYP450 2D6, clearance of propafenone via the CYP450 3A4 and 1A2 metabolic pathways becomes more important, and inhibition of these pathways may substantially increase systemic exposure to propafenone. Likewise, patients taking concomitant inhibitors of CYP450 2D6 and 3A4 may experience similar pharmacokinetic effects. In general, the effect of grapefruit juice is concentration-, dose- and preparation-dependent, and can vary widely among brands. Certain preparations of grapefruit juice (e.g., high dose, double strength) have sometimes demonstrated potent inhibition of CYP450 3A4, while other preparations (e.g., low dose, single strength) have typically demonstrated moderate inhibition. Increased systemic exposure to propafenone may result in proarrhythmic events and exaggerated beta-adrenergic blocking activity.
MANAGEMENT: It may be advisable for patients to avoid the consumption of grapefruit, grapefruit juice, or supplements that contain grapefruit during treatment with propafenone.

polyethylene glycol 3350 with electrolytes food
Applies to: PEG-3350 with Electolytes (polyethylene glycol 3350 with electrolytes)
ADJUST DOSING INTERVAL: Bowel cleansing products can increase the gastrointestinal transit rate. Oral medications administered within one hour of the start of administration of the bowel cleansing solution may be flushed from the gastrointestinal tract and not properly absorbed.
MANAGEMENT: Patients should be advised that absorption of oral medications may be impaired during bowel cleansing treatment. Oral medications (e.g., anticonvulsants, oral contraceptives, antidiabetic agents, antibiotics) should not be administered during and within one hour of starting bowel cleansing treatment whenever possible. However, if concomitant use cannot be avoided, monitoring for reduced therapeutic effects may be advisable.
